Transaction 16764351314a8c95e6f73ac7fce55b483350bd6a7757e61a311d3f257390e2b6
1 Input
1 Output
-
16764351314a8c95e6f73ac7fce55b483350bd6a7757e61a311d3f257390e2b6:0
- value
- 2185436
- script pubkey
- OP_0 OP_PUSHBYTES_32 982c61d05ef30cdd8934ed431e64cbdb80e24a84fc6e34f3b393b8f5c1d42658
- address
- bc1qnqkxr5z77vxdmzf5a4p3uextmwqwyj5yl3hrfuanjwu0tsw5yevqrwp5rf